Higuera de la Sierra, Spain

Higuera de la Sierra, ,Spain
Higuera de la Sierra, Spain Higuera de la Sierra, Spain is one of the popular City located in ,Higuera de la Sierra listed under City in Higuera de la Sierra ,

Contact Details & Working Hours

More about Higuera de la Sierra, Spain

Higuera de la Sierra is a town and municipality located in the province of Huelva, Spain., it has a population of 1,437 inhabitants.

Map of Higuera de la Sierra, Spain